[TYPO3-UG Italy] ereditare frontend layout

Paolo Bragagni paolo.bragagni at gmail.com
Wed Aug 28 11:44:35 CEST 2013


si grazie molte ora ci studio un po ma mi sa che la cosa piu semplice e'
usare il BE layout tanto nel 99% dei casi vanno  abbraccetto...

grazie,
Paolo


Il giorno 28 agosto 2013 11:40, Nicola Della Marina <
nicola.dellamarina at webformat.com> ha scritto:

> Ciao Paolo,
>
> Il campo layout della pagina non è studiato per essere ereditato, quindi è
> normale che richieda un po' di lavoro, la soluzione che hai indicato con lo
> slide dovrebbe essere l'unica applicabile.
> Una soluzione più semplice potrebbe essere di usare il Backend Layout
> (backend_layout) per interagire anche con il layout di Frontend, ti
> aggiungo il link a questo tutorial che ho sperimentato personalmente, anche
> se non usa automake template potrebbe darti qualche indicazione utile.
>
> http://blog.sebastiaandejonge.**com/articles/2012/july/26/**
> implementing-typo3s-backend-**layouts/<http://blog.sebastiaandejonge.com/articles/2012/july/26/implementing-typo3s-backend-layouts/>
>
> Saluti
> Nicola
>
> Il 27/08/2013 14:05, Paolo Bragagni ha scritto:
>
>  no, niente da fare.
>>
>>
>>
>> mi piacerebbe che l'utente in un albero:
>>
>>
>>
>> se l'utente sceglie un frontend template per un nuovo ramo automaticamente
>> prendesse il template del padre e non quello di default (che e' il primo).
>> Poi naturalmente l'utente puo decidere di cambiarlo.
>>
>> grazie in anticipo,
>> PB
>>
>>
>>
>>
>>
>> Il giorno 27 agosto 2013 10:14, Paolo Bragagni
>> <paolo.bragagni at gmail.com>ha scritto:
>>
>>  del backend layout avevo visto, il problema e' il frontpage layout!
>>>
>>> Mi sembra pero di aver risolto con
>>>   [globalVar=levelfield : -1 , layout, slide]
>>>
>>> cioe' vorrei che il frontpage layout venga ereditato dal ramo superiore,
>>> altrimenti gli utenti dovrebbero inserirlo in tutte le sottopagine.
>>>
>>>
>>>
>>> Il giorno 27 agosto 2013 10:08, Roberto Torresani <typo3 at torresani.eu>
>>> ha
>>> scritto:
>>>
>>>  Ciao Paolo,
>>>> se ho compreso bene il tuo problema, la risposta per te è data dalla
>>>> selectbox nel tab "Appearance", delle proprietà di pagina, chiamata
>>>> "Backend Layout (subpages of this page)". Proprio a fianco di quella che
>>>> penso utilizzi per assegnare un backend layout alla pagina corrente.
>>>> Se invece il mio suggerimento non centra nulla.... rispiegami il quesito
>>>>
>>> :)
>>>
>>>> Ciao
>>>> Roberto
>>>>
>>>> Il 27/08/2013 09.33, Paolo Bragagni ha scritto:
>>>>
>>>>   salve,
>>>>
>>>>> come si fa ad ereditare un frontend Layout?
>>>>>
>>>>> uso automaketemplate e ho fatto tre o quattro HTML template per le
>>>>>
>>>> pagine
>>>
>>>> interne.
>>>>>
>>>>> uilizzo un TS tipo questo
>>>>> -----------------
>>>>> [globalVar=TSFE:page|layout=0]
>>>>>    plugin.tx_automaketemplate_****pi1.content.file =
>>>>> {$filepaths.templates}index-****home.html
>>>>> [global]
>>>>>
>>>>> [globalVar=TSFE:page|layout=1]
>>>>>    plugin.tx_automaketemplate_****pi1.content.file =
>>>>> {$filepaths.templates}index-****internal-full.html
>>>>> [global]
>>>>>
>>>>> [globalVar=TSFE:page|layout=2]
>>>>>    plugin.tx_automaketemplate_****pi1.content.file =
>>>>> {$filepaths.templates}index-****internal-leftlinkwhith news.html
>>>>> [global]
>>>>> -----------------
>>>>>
>>>>> per far si che l'utente possa scegliere il template che piu gli piace.
>>>>>
>>>>> il problema e' mi piacerebbe che le sottopagine prendessero il template
>>>>> della radice e non il default.
>>>>>
>>>>> si puo fare?
>>>>> bisogna utilizzare un altro metodo?
>>>>> grazie in anticipo,
>>>>> P.
>>>>> ______________________________****_________________
>>>>> TYPO3-UG-Italy mailing list
>>>>> TYPO3-UG-Italy at lists.typo3.org
>>>>> http://lists.typo3.org/cgi-****bin/mailman/listinfo/typo3-ug-****italy<http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y>
>>>>> <
>>>>>
>>>> http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y<http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-ug-italy>
>>> >
>>>
>>>> ______________________________****_________________
>>>> TYPO3-UG-Italy mailing list
>>>> TYPO3-UG-Italy at lists.typo3.org
>>>> http://lists.typo3.org/cgi-****bin/mailman/listinfo/typo3-ug-****italy<http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y>
>>>> <
>>>>
>>> http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y<http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-ug-italy>
>>> >
>>> ______________________________**_________________
>>> TYPO3-UG-Italy mailing list
>>> TYPO3-UG-Italy at lists.typo3.org
>>> http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y<http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-ug-italy>
>>>
>>>  ______________________________**_________________
>> TYPO3-UG-Italy mailing list
>> TYPO3-UG-Italy at lists.typo3.org
>> http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y<http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-ug-italy>
>>
>
>
> --
>
> Nicola Della Marina
>
> Frontend Developer
> nicola.dellamarina at webformat.**com <nicola.dellamarina at webformat.com>
> Tel. +39-0427-926.389
>
> WEBFORMAT srl – www.webformat.com
> Via S. Francesco d'Assisi, 6 – 20122 MILANO
> Corte Europa, 12 - 33097 SPILIMBERGO (PN)
>
> TYPO3 Certified Integrator
> Certified MAGENTO Frontend Developer
>
>
> ______________________________**_________________
> TYPO3-UG-Italy mailing list
> TYPO3-UG-Italy at lists.typo3.org
> http://lists.typo3.org/cgi-**bin/mailman/listinfo/typo3-ug-**italy<http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-ug-italy>
>


More information about the TYPO3-UG-Italy mailing list